The Philippine Folk Art Society of Quebec is holding Canada's First Terno Ball; Renaissance of
the Philippine Butterfly on Saturday, 28 may 2005 at Montreal Hilton Bonaventure.
The purpose of this project is to poster cultural diversity and support the charitable endeavours of
the Cardinal Leger Foundation.  The KAIBIGAN Vocal Ensemble will be there to entertain our guests
that evening. The proceeds will go to this group of streetchildren in Manila.

Tune in at CJAD (800 AM) on Sunday, August 23, 2009, from 12-1 p.m. as Edith Fedalizo will be interviewed by Tracy McKee on McGill University Health Centre (MUHC) “HealthBeat” radio program.

Fedalizo will be interviewed concerning the coming concert of the Panday Tinig Choral Ensemble which is being sponsored by the MUHC as part of their community outreach program for their Best Care for Life campaign, focusing on the Filipino community of Montreal and suburbs.

The Panday Tinig Choral Ensemble, with the whole-hearted support of MUHC, will present a choral concert entitled Sing to Health/Chanter à votre santé on Saturday, September 26, 2009 at 2:00 p.m., Pollack Hall, 555 Sherbrooke Street West
